WebThe maintenance for Hardie board is unlikely to ever catch the marginal install costs of brick even without considering the interest on money paid/saved. Put the savings from Hardie board vs. brick in any decent interest bearing account to pay for maintenance and you will likely end up with more money in the account than you started with. WebSep 1, 2024 · For the James Hardie siding, after material and installation, the cost averages around $10 per square foot, but can also range between $7.50 and $13. As for the LP SmartSide, you should expect to pay an average of $9 per square foot, after material and installation. Yet, the price of LP SmartSide siding can range between $5.34 and $ 11.75.
